Manchester United Faces Fan Backlash as Garnacho Exits Loom on Post-Season Asia Tour
Alejandro Garnacho's future at Manchester United appears uncertain following a tumultuous end to the season, marked by his frustration after being left out of the starting line-up for the Europa League final and a public dressing down by manager Ruben Amorim. Despite being told he can leave if an appropriate offer arrives, Garnacho participated in the club's post-season tour in Asia, where a video showing his seemingly disinterested body language during a shirt signing sparked fan speculation that he is set to depart. While some fans criticized his apparent lack of respect towards supporters, others noted his 'broken' demeanor, interpreting it as a sign of his dissatisfaction. Nonetheless, Garnacho was seen smiling in the official team photo for the tour and received chants of support from fans during the lap of honour after the final league game, indicating a complex relationship with the club and its supporters. Amorim has maintained that Garnacho remains a Manchester United player with an uncertain future, and the club continues its post-season friendlies in Kuala Lumpur and Hong Kong. The ongoing situation highlights the broader challenges at Manchester United following a disappointing season finishing 15th in the Premier League and losing the Europa League final.
